Question

    Which airport in India is set to become the first

    zero-waste airport?
    A Delhi Airport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
    B Indore Airport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
    C Bengaluru Airport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
    D Mumbai Airport Correct Answer Incorrect Answer
    E Chennai Airport Correct Answer Incorrect Answer

    Solution

    Indore Airport is set to become India’s first zero-waste airport, focusing on comprehensive waste management, sustainability, and adhering to the 4R principle (Reduce, Reuse, Recycle, Restore). The airport aims to enhance environmental sustainability.
